GitHub Desktop與碼雲的結合使用

2021-10-08 04:27:46 字數 2290 閱讀 8203

;2、登入碼雲,並新建倉庫:

可以選擇私有或者公開。

可以選擇https和ssh位址,後面需要用到這個位址。

5、將本地的專案**,上傳至碼雲,並同步;

(1)在碼雲上新建倉庫,且倉庫名稱和本地的專案名稱一致;

(2)在電腦中找到git bash並開啟,通過命名進入到本地專案目錄中;

(3)在本地專案中建立本地倉庫,與碼雲上的倉庫同步,依次輸入以下命令;

(4)初始化專案為git專案

git init
(5)新增到暫存區

git add .
(6)提交到本地倉庫

git commit -m 「提交內容描述」
(7) 新增遠端倉庫位址

git remote add origin 碼雲位址(ssh、http都行)
(8)同步**

git pull origin master
(9)推到遠端倉庫(origin表示遠端倉庫,master表示分支);

git push -u origin master
只有第一次提交用git push -u命令

其他時候同git push(預設推遠端的和當前分支同名的分支)

建議使用git push 倉庫名 分支名 (如git push origin master)

注意:如果遇到倉庫與本地的描述檔案不一致時,可參考這個方法解決:解決方法

原因是:碼雲倉庫裡面的檔案和本地倉庫裡面的檔案並沒同步,如:readme.en.md和readme.md,所以才導致無法上傳的。

解決方案是:

1、 git pull origin master --allow-unrelated-histories

2、git add .

//再把本地檔案新增至上傳處

3、git commit -m '提交'   

//上傳檔案 (重新add和commit相應檔案)

4、git push origin master

//將檔案push至碼雲

(10)然後重新整理碼雲,就可以看到**了;

(11)接下來需要在github desktop軟體中新增本地專案倉庫:

選擇本地專案的位址,然後新增倉庫即可;如果需要登入賬號,輸入碼雲的賬號和密碼即可;

(12)就可以在軟體左側選擇新增的倉庫;

(13)所有修改後的內容都會在左側顯示,輸入修改描述內容後,即可提交修改;

(14)push代表著將本地修改的內容推送到碼雲倉庫中,pull代表將碼雲倉庫中與本地不一致的內容拉取到本地,並與本地專案中的內容融合;建議每次使用之前先pull一下,防止修改的內容衝突;

6、將碼雲中的**匯入本地專案中

(1)開啟git bash命令框,進入到你需要將專案匯入到的目錄;

(2)輸入命令「git clone 碼雲倉庫位址」,即可將碼雲中的專案**匯入在本地了;

(3)在github desktop軟體中新增本地專案倉庫即可;

github Desktop上傳專案

首先,我們需要github賬號一枚,在本地安裝github desktop,第一步,安裝本地的github desktop,並且登陸。登陸成功後,顯示如下。注意 此處的chat和react native為自己建好的庫,若是使用者第一次使用github desktop 則沒有這兩個庫。第二步,進入gi...

github desktop 無法更新上傳本地檔案

問題 當 commit to master時,出現 a lock file already exits in the repository,which blocks this operation from completing.解決辦法 在檔案的.git檔案中 有個index.lock檔案。把它刪除...

使用github desktop隱藏檔案和資料夾

使用github的時候,有些檔案不能上傳到專案中公開,但是還必須將此檔案放在專案當中才可以執行,或者儲存包檔案上傳太浪費時間比如node modules資料夾,這時候我們就需要隱藏掉相關的檔案和資料夾 在github專案根目錄建立乙個.gitignore,然後在裡面配置相關的引數就可以隱藏掉當前的檔...